Getting Started with Social Media Marketing: A Beginner’s Guide
For businesses new to social media marketing, the process can seem overwhelming. However, breaking it down into manageable steps makes it easier to start building a social media presence. The first step is to identify your target audience. Understanding who you are trying to reach will help you choose the most appropriate social media platforms.
Once you’ve identified your audience, it’s crucial to develop a content strategy. The content you create should resonate with your followers, offering value, entertainment, or education. Barnaby Paul Smith emphasizes that consistency in posting is key to maintaining engagement. Setting a regular posting schedule ensures that your brand remains visible and top-of-mind for your audience.
Finally, always track your progress. Use analytics tools to monitor key performance indicators (KPIs), such as engagement rates, reach, and website traffic. Adjust your strategy based on these insights to ensure continuous growth.

Choosing the Right Social Media Platforms for Your Business
Not all social media platforms are created equal, and choosing the right ones for your business is critical for success. Each platform has its own unique audience, user behavior, and content format. For instance, Facebook and Instagram are ideal for visual content and targeting a broad age range, while LinkedIn is perfect for B2B marketing and professional networking.
Barnaby Paul Smith recommends conducting a thorough audience analysis before selecting platforms. Understanding where your target demographic spends their time online allows you to allocate resources effectively. For businesses in the fashion industry, platforms like Instagram and Pinterest are key due to their visual nature. Meanwhile, businesses in the tech industry might benefit from platforms like Twitter and LinkedIn, where they can engage in thought leadership discussions.
Smith also emphasizes the importance of understanding each platform’s algorithm. Tailoring your content to each platform’s specifications maximizes visibility and engagement, ensuring your content reaches the right people at the right time.

Social Media Advertising: Boosting Your Reach and Conversions
While organic social media marketing can be highly effective, social media advertising provides an opportunity to amplify your reach. Paid social media ads allow businesses to target specific demographics based on interests, location, and behaviors. Plat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and LinkedIn offer robust advertising tools that allow businesses to run targeted campaigns.
Barnaby Paul Smith advises businesses to carefully define their goals before investing in social media ads. Whether your goal is to increase brand awareness, generate leads, or drive sales, aligning your ads with your objectives ensures maximum ROI. Smith also recommends testing different ad formats, such as carousel ads, video ads, and sponsored posts, to see which resonates best with your audience.
Another key strategy Smith uses is retargeting — reaching users who have already interacted with your brand. Retargeting ads help remind potential customers about your products and encourage them to complete the purchasing process.
Tracking and Measuring Success: Analytics and Key Metrics
Tracking the performance of your social media marketing campaigns is essential to understanding what works and what doesn’t. Barnaby Paul Smith advocates for using analytics tools to measure key performance indicators (KPIs) like engagement rate, impressions, reach, and conversion rates. Monitoring these metrics provides valuable insights into your audience’s behavior and preferences.
Smith suggests using platforms like Google Analytics, Facebook Insights, and Instagram Analytics to track performance. By regularly reviewing these metrics, businesses can adjust their strategies and optimize content for better results.
For instance, if a particular post type generates high engagement, businesses can increase the frequency of similar content. Likewise, if an ad campaign is underperforming, adjustments to targeting, creative, or budgeting can improve its effectiveness.
Common Social Media Marketing Mistakes and How to Avoid Them
Despite the benefits of social media marketing, many businesses fall into common traps that hinder their success. One of the biggest mistakes is neglecting to define clear goals. Without a roadmap, it’s easy to waste time and resources on ineffective strategies. Barnaby Paul Smith recommends setting measurable, specific goals at the outset of any social media campaign.
Another common mistake is inconsistency in posting. Posting too infrequently or not at all can cause your brand to fade from your audience’s minds. To avoid this, Smith encourages businesses to create a content calendar and stick to a consistent posting schedule.
Finally, neglecting customer feedback can have a detrimental impact on your social media reputation. Always listen to your audience, address their concerns, and incorporate their feedback into your strategy.
